RESEARCH & DEVELOPMENT
Peter: “After the extreme update last year where we had adopted much of the development from the IQ to the Manic, our main task was fine-tuning the sails and getting into detail.”
The new radial panel layout supports the radical design changes of last year while the sail absorbs forces optimally and evenly throughout the whole sail. This provides a perfect profile with ultimate twist control and durability. By small changes on the outline we fit the riding experience inside the entire range. In addition, the lower part of the sail has again been revised and the leach increased, resulting in a light and convenient sail which is even more durable than before. What remains is the dacron luff panel for a resilient and soft feel. The pressure point is concurrently far forward in the sail so control is not lost. The low profile with the magic twist in the leach make the sail extremely smooth and easy especially in the biggest of waves.

TOP FACTS
More torque -// provides more power for multifin boards
G10 mini battens
Low clew position -// for better control in bottom turns and better leach twist
Soft, elastic and alive character -// for fast response and improved handling
Radial Panel Layout -// for optimized profile, twist control and durability
